For the old version, Hydreigon would just replace Staraptor directly.

For the current version, I’d put Hydreigon in the open / changed slot as the special attacker.

The set I’d start with is:

Hydreigon @ Life Orb
Ability: Levitate
Level: 50
EVs: 2 HP / 32 SpA / 32 Spe
Timid Nature
- Dark Pulse
- Dragon Pulse
- Earth Power
- Protect

I think this fits because it gives the team special damage, a Ground immunity next to Excadrill, and Dark pressure into Farigiraf, Ghosts, and Psychic-types.

I’d use Dragon Pulse over Draco Meteor here because it’s more consistent and doesn’t drop your Sp. Atk after one attack. The team already has enough moving parts with sand, Tailwind, Trick Room, and Scarf Basculegion, so I’d keep Hydreigon simple and reliable.
